St. Joseph's homeless population remains mostly unchanged.
The point in time survey is a one day snapshot of the homeless population in the city. This summer's survey was done on July 29th.
Results indicate that there were 37 chronically homeless individuals living in St Joseph, consistent with previous surveys. On that day, 96 people were living in emergency shelters. The count also listed 32 people living somewhere not considered a habitable space, like a tent. These numbers are consistent with previous summer numbers as more people can live outdoors.
St. Joseph's newest permanent housing facility for the chronically homeless, the St. Joseph Haven, will open September 9th to serve as temporary housing for many homeless seeking shelter.
